Обезьянье дерево — это метод решения задачи, основанный на случайном переборе всех возможных вариантов. По своей сути, обезьянье дерево является аналогией к бесконечному количеству обезьян, случайным образом нажимающих на клавиши на пианино и, в конечном итоге, случайно воспроизводящих какое-либо музыкальное произведение.
В следующих разделах статьи мы рассмотрим, как обезьянье дерево применяется в различных областях, таких как информатика, математика и искусственный интеллект. Мы также рассмотрим преимущества и недостатки этого метода, а также его применимость в конкретных задачах. Погрузимся в мир обезьяньего дерева и узнаем, как оно может помочь нам в решении сложных задач!
Описание обезьяньего дерева
Обезьянье дерево получило свое название благодаря своей схожести с поведением обезьян при поиске пути в лабиринте. Алгоритм начинает с корневого узла, который представляет начальное состояние задачи, и итеративно строит дерево решений, перебирая все возможные варианты.
Структура обезьяньего дерева
Обезьянье дерево состоит из узлов и ребер. Узлы представляют собой состояния задачи, а ребра соединяют узлы и показывают возможные переходы между ними. Каждый узел содержит информацию о текущем состоянии задачи и другие параметры, необходимые для оценки и выбора оптимального решения.
Для построения обезьяньего дерева используются различные стратегии просмотра узлов. Наиболее известные из них это стратегия в глубину и стратегия в ширину. В стратегии в глубину алгоритм идет вглубь дерева, пока не достигнет определенного условия остановки или не найдет оптимальное решение. В стратегии в ширину алгоритм исследует все уровни дерева поочередно, что позволяет найти оптимальное решение с наименьшим числом шагов.
Применение обезьяньего дерева
Обезьянье дерево широко применяется в различных областях, где необходимо найти оптимальное решение в пространстве большого количества вариантов. Одним из примеров является поиск оптимального пути в графе или лабиринте. Также обезьянье дерево может использоваться для решения задач планирования и распределения ресурсов, оптимизации функций, принятия решений и других задач, где требуется анализ большого количества вариантов.
Важно отметить, что обезьянье дерево является одним из подходов к решению задачи поиска оптимального решения и не всегда является наиболее эффективным. В некоторых случаях более оптимальными могут быть другие алгоритмы, такие как алгоритмы динамического программирования или эволюционные алгоритмы.
Многие держат дома денежное дерево. Но не догадываются какую пользу оно может нести.#денежноедерево
Распространение и местообитание
Обезьянье дерево предпочитает влажные и теплые условия, поэтому оно обычно растет в местах с высокой влажностью и температурой. Оно может выжить в разных типах почв, включая песчаные, глинистые и супесчаные почвы. Однако оно предпочитает плодородные почвы с хорошей дренажной способностью.
В Африке обезьянье дерево встречается в тропических лесах, саваннах и мангровых зарослях. В Азии оно обычно произрастает во влажных лесах и на болотистых участках. В Австралии оно может быть найдено в тропических дождевых лесах и саваннах. В Южной Америке оно встречается в тропических лесах и на влажных побережьях.
Обезьянье дерево играет важную роль в экосистемах, где оно произрастает. Оно обеспечивает укрытие и пищу для многих животных, включая обезьян, птиц, ящериц и насекомых. Кроме того, его плоды являются ценным источником пищи для многих местных сообществ.
Особенности структуры и внешнего вида обезьяньего дерева
Одной из основных особенностей обезьяньего дерева является то, что элементы в нем располагаются в определенном порядке. Каждый элемент имеет ключ, и все элементы в дереве упорядочены по ключам. Элементы с меньшим ключом находятся в левом поддереве, а элементы с большим ключом — в правом поддереве.
Внешний вид обезьяньего дерева может быть представлен в виде графической структуры, где вершины представляют узлы, а линии — связи между ними. Чаще всего дерево изображается в виде ветвистой структуры, где корень находится вверху, а листья — внизу. Каждый узел может иметь свой уникальный цвет или символ для облегчения визуального восприятия.
Структура обезьяньего дерева позволяет эффективно выполнять операции вставки, удаления и поиска элементов. Благодаря упорядоченности элементов, поиск в дереве может быть выполнен за время, пропорциональное логарифму от числа элементов. Это делает обезьянье дерево очень полезной структурой данных во многих областях, включая информационные системы, алгоритмы и программирование.
Питание и способы размножения обезьяньего дерева
Питание обезьяньего дерева
Обезьянье дерево относится к хвойным растениям и имеет особый механизм питания. Оно способно проводить фотосинтез, используя хлорофилл, который содержится в хвое. Хвоя обезьяньего дерева выполняет функцию листьев, позволяя растению преобразовывать солнечную энергию в органические вещества.
Кроме того, обезьянье дерево способно поглощать минеральные вещества из почвы с помощью корней. Корни растения обладают многочисленными мелкими отростками, которые увеличивают площадь контакта с почвой и позволяют эффективно поглощать питательные вещества.
Способы размножения обезьяньего дерева
Обезьянье дерево может размножаться как семенами, так и вегетативно. Размножение семенами является основным способом размножения этого растения. Семена обезьяньего дерева имеют неправильную форму, напоминающую орех, и обладают жестким кожистым покровом. Они выпадают из шишек и распространяются в окружающую среду.
Вегетативное размножение обезьяньего дерева осуществляется с помощью отростков. Когда ствол растения повреждается или отмирает, на его пневматофорах, которые представляют собой утолщения на стволе, начинают образовываться новые ростки. Эти ростки затем развиваются в отдельные растения. Такое размножение позволяет обезьяньему дереву восстанавливаться после повреждений и продолжать свое существование.
Таким образом, обезьянье дерево обладает особыми механизмами питания и способами размножения, которые позволяют ему успешно существовать в своих природных условиях.
Взаимодействие с окружающей средой
1. Растительный покров
Обезьянье дерево обладает густым растительным покровом, состоящим из многочисленных ветвей и листвы. Этот покров выполняет несколько важных функций.
Во-первых, он служит укрытием и пристанищем для различных видов животных, таких как птицы, насекомые и другие мелкие животные. Во-вторых, растительный покров обезьяньего дерева выполняет функцию фильтрации воздуха, поглощая вредные вещества и выделяя кислород. Таким образом, обезьянье дерево способствует очищению атмосферы и поддержанию качества воздуха.
2. Пищевая база
Обезьянье дерево является источником пищи для многих видов животных. Его плоды и листья служат пищей для обезьян, птиц, насекомых и других животных. Таким образом, обезьянье дерево играет важную роль в пищевой цепи и обеспечивает биологическое разнообразие в окружающей среде.
3. Защита почвы
Корни обезьяньего дерева проникают глубоко в почву, удерживая ее и предотвращая эрозию. Кроме того, падающие с дерева листья и ветки образуют органическую массу, которая разлагается и обогащает почву питательными веществами. Это способствует сохранению плодородия почвы и способствует росту других растений в окружающей среде.
4. Защита от солнечного излучения
Густой растительный покров обезьяньего дерева выполняет функцию защиты от солнечного излучения. Листва и ветви дерева создают тень, которая предотвращает прямое попадание солнечных лучей на почву. Это помогает уменьшить испарение влаги и сохранить влажность окружающей среды.
Таким образом, обезьянье дерево играет важную роль во взаимодействии с окружающей средой. Оно создает благоприятные условия для животных и растений, поддерживает пищевые цепи и способствует сохранению экологического равновесия.
Значение обезьяньего дерева в экосистеме
Одним из важных аспектов значения обезьяньего дерева в экосистеме является его роль в охране почвы. Корни дерева помогают удерживать почву на склонах, предотвращая эрозию. Благодаря своей крепкой структуре, обезьянье дерево способно выдерживать сильные ветры и помогает предотвратить оползни и селевые потоки. Таким образом, оно способствует сохранению плодородности почвы и поддержанию биоразнообразия в окружающей среде.
Питательные вещества и обитатели
Обезьянье дерево также играет важную роль в цикле питательных веществ в экосистеме. Его листья и плоды являются пищей для различных видов животных, включая обезьян, птиц и насекомых. Когда животные потребляют плоды и листья, они получают необходимые питательные вещества для своего выживания и размножения. В свою очередь, обезьянье дерево получает пользу от процесса рассеивания семян, когда животные переносят их на значительные расстояния и способствуют размножению дерева.
Роль в биоразнообразии
Обезьянье дерево также важно для поддержания биоразнообразия в экосистеме. Его крупные размеры и густая листва обеспечивают убежище и защиту для многих видов животных и растений. Многие животные используют дерево как место для гнездования, отдыха и поиска пищи. Кроме того, обезьянье дерево служит источником тени и прохлады в тропических лесах, что способствует поддержанию комфортных условий для животных и растений.
Обезьянье дерево является важным элементом тропических экосистем. Его роль в охране почвы, цикле питательных веществ и поддержании биоразнообразия делает его незаменимым игроком в экосистеме, который способствует сохранению природы и поддержанию ее устойчивости.